Explanation:

Step1: Determine number of cycles

Count the number of complete sine - wave cycles in 1 second. From the graph, there are 4 complete cycles in 1 second.

Step2: Calculate fundamental frequency

The fundamental frequency \(f\) is the number of cycles per second. Using the formula \(f=\frac{n}{t}\), where \(n\) is the number of cycles and \(t\) is the time in seconds. Here, \(n = 4\) and \(t=1\) second, so \(f = 4\ Hz\).

Answer:

A. 4 Hz
